But wait a minute, maybe not.” Photo: AMC The sixth and final season of Better Call Saul breaks with a tradition established way back in the series’ very first episode.

Peter Gould, co-creator of Better Call Saul and writer of “Wine and Roses”: This season is structured very differently from our other seasons in ways that will become quickly apparent. Actually, they will become apparent as you go. It felt right to change things up because, of course, for the other five seasons at the beginning of the season, you see Gene Takovic, the Cinnabon manager. In this case, we thought we’d do something a little bit different.

MM: I had watched Alice Doesn’t Live Here Anymore, which opens in this incredibly exaggerated color scheme and then just flips to normalcy. I think that was weirdly in the back of my mind somewhere. PG: That big standee that’s floating in the pool and gets put in the garbage: that’s a picture I took of Bob back during Breaking Bad. Bob and I did a Saul Goodman website together, and we did a fashion show, and I took all the pictures myself.

“We couldn’t find a sufficiently gold toilet.” Photo: AMC PG: Those fantastic stained-glass windows are all real. The walk-in closet was a transformation of another bedroom that was off this large room. It took a long time to figure out that set. In fact, that was one of the first things that we started tackling this season, and we actually decided to put this scene off because, for various logistical reasons, it turned out to be better to shoot it later in the season.
